伺服器處理序疑難排解

附註:本文中的資訊引用 Tableau Server 狀態頁面。有關 Tableau Server 狀態頁面和 TSM 狀態頁面的資訊,請參閱檢視伺服器處理序狀態

當 Tableau Server 正常工作時,處理序將顯示 [主動] 、 [忙] 或 [被動] (存放庫)。如果有其他資訊,則狀態圖示下將顯示一條訊息:

可能的狀態指示符包括:

附註: Tableau Server 有自我修正的設計。如果服務或過程停止回應或出現故障,Tableau Server 會嘗試重新啟動它。這需要 15 到 30 分鐘的時間才能完成。因此,立即對服務或過程警報做出反應可能會適得其反,特別是在有備援服務的安裝,當它重新啟動時便可以處理請求。

以下部分針對您可能會看到的狀態訊息提供疑難排解建議。

叢集控制項目

僅當您有兩個以上的節點時,才會顯示此訊息。

狀態:關閉訊息:「節點已降級」

以下一項或多項成立:

  • 節點上的存放庫已停止。
  • 節點無法回應叢集中其他位置的容錯移轉。
  • 如果針對高可用性設定了 Tableau Server,並且此存放庫為主動存放庫,則會進行容錯移轉,切換到第二個存放庫。
  • 此節點上的存放庫或檔案存放區沒有可用狀態。

除非叢集控制項目定期停機或長時間無回應,否則不必進行任何動作。

如果發生這種情況,請按順序進行以下動作,直至問題解決為止:

  1. 檢查磁碟空間。如果磁碟空間有限,請在您需要記錄檔來獲得支援時儲存記錄檔(使用 tsm maintenance ziplogs),然後移除不必要的檔案 。
  2. 重新啟動 Tableau Server。
  3. 如果叢集控制項目仍然顯示為停機,請儲存記錄檔 (tsm maintenance ziplogs) 並與支援人員聯絡。

檔案存放區

檔案存放區狀態僅反映載入頁面時檔案存放區的狀態。

沒有訊息的活動狀態 () 表示載入頁面時沒有擷取在同步。有可能重複性 [全捕獲] 作業正在執行並在同步擷取。

狀態:正忙訊息:「正在同步」

「正在同步」通常表示載入頁面時正在檔案存放區節點之間同步擷取。

但是,安裝(單一節點和多節點)後也會返回「正在同步」訊息。Tableau 初始化後,此狀態將在 15 或 20 分鐘內消失。

狀態:關閉 「擷取不可用」

在單一節點安裝上:「擷取不可用」表示現有擷取可能可用,但發佈/重新整理將失敗。在多節點安裝上,此訊息表示此節點的擷取同步將失敗。

除非檔案存放區定期停機或長時間無回應,否則不必進行任何動作。

如果發生這種情況,請按順序進行以下動作,直至問題解決為止:

  1. 檢查磁碟空間。如果磁碟空間有限,請在您需要記錄檔來獲得支援時儲存記錄檔(使用 tsm maintenance ziplogs),然後移除不必要的檔案 。
  2. 重新啟動 Tableau Server。
  3. 如果檔案存放區仍然顯示為停機,請儲存記錄檔 (tsm maintenance ziplogs),並聯絡支援人員。

狀態:正忙;「正在停止使用」

此訊息表明此檔案存放區處於唯讀模式,並且此節點上的任何唯一檔案正被複製到其他檔案存放區節點。

若要移除此節點,請等候狀態訊息變更為「準備移除」。

狀態:主動;「準備移除」

此訊息表明檔案存放區處於唯讀模式。

您可以安全地停止 (tsm stop) 叢集,並移除檔案存放區處理序,或移除整個節點。

狀態:主動;「停止使用失敗」

此訊息表明檔案存放區處於唯讀模式,並且至少有一個唯一的檔案無法複製到另一個檔案存放區節點。

若要解決失敗的停止使用,請執行以下操作:

  1. 執行 tsm topology filestore decommission 命令。
  2. 檢查其他檔案存放區節點上的磁碟空間。如果其他檔案存放區節點沒有足夠的空間來存儲所有擷取,則解除動作將失敗。
  3. 檢查初始節點和其他節點上的 tsm.log 檔案以尋找錯誤。
  4. 停止 Tableau Server (tsm stop),然後再次嘗試執行 tsm topology filestore decommission 命令。
  5. 將檔案存放區節點重新置於讀取/寫入模式 (tsm topology filestore recommission),收集記錄,然後聯絡支援人員。
  6. 透過支援:將此檔案存放區節點中的 extracts 目錄複製並合併到另一個檔案存放區節點上的同一目錄中。

索引和搜尋伺服器

狀態:被動訊息:n/a

在多節點環境中,被動狀態表示節點正在按預期工作,但無法聯結叢集並接收流量。

要讓索引和搜尋伺服器流程處於主動狀態:

  1. 使用 tsm topology set-process 命令從節點中移除被動索引和搜尋伺服器流程。

    tsm topology set-process -n <Node> -pr indexandsearchserver -c 0
  2. 套用變更 (tsm pending-changes apply)。

  3. 重新啟動 Tableau Server (tsm restart)。

  4. 使用 tsm topology set-process 將索引和搜尋伺服器流程一次新增到一個節點。

    tsm topology set-process -n <Node> -pr indexandsearchserver -c 1
  5. 套用變更 (tsm pending-changes apply---)。

  6. 重新啟動 Tableau Server (tsm restart)。

  7. 使用 tsm status 命令檢查受影響節點上 indexandsearchserver 的狀態。

存放庫

狀態:正忙訊息:「正在設定」

「正在設定」訊息指明以下一種或多種狀態:

  • 被動存放庫正在與主動存放庫同步。
  • 存放庫未準備好處理容錯移轉。
  • 存放庫可能比主動存放庫慢兩分鐘以上並且正在再次設定(這比等待同步要快)。
  • 進行了容錯移轉,這個前主動存放庫正在重新聯接叢集。

等待存放庫狀態訊息變為「被動」

如果此訊息未出現,或者花費很長時間:

  1. 檢查磁碟空間並釋放空間(如果可能)。
  2. 檢查叢集控制項目記錄以確定是否有錯誤。
  3. 重新啟動節點。

狀態:正忙訊息:「正在同步」

存放庫將會同步,例如在容錯移轉之後。

狀態:關閉訊息:n/a

如果存放庫顯示關閉狀態並且沒有訊息,則存放庫處於以下狀態之一:

  • 如果針對高可用性設定了安裝,則進行存放庫的容錯移轉。
  • 處理序正在使用容錯移轉後的更新資料庫連線設定重新開機。
  • 如果其他主動存放庫不可用,Tableau Server 將停機。

按循序執行這些動作,直到某個步驟解決問題為止:

  1. 等待幾分鐘,讓叢集控制項目嘗試重新啟動。
  2. 重新啟動 Tableau Server (tsm restart)。
  3. 檢查磁碟空間。如果磁碟空間有限,請在您需要記錄檔來獲得支援時儲存記錄檔(使用 tsm maintenance ziplogs),然後移除不必要的檔案 。
  4. 重新啟動 Tableau Server。
  5. 如果存放庫仍然顯示為停機,請儲存記錄檔 (tsm maintenance ziplogs) 並與支援人員聯絡。

狀態:被動訊息:n/a

沒有訊息的被動狀態表明節點正在按預期方式工作,並且如果需要,它可以進行容錯移轉。

VizQL Server

狀態:未授權訊息:n/a

有關 VizQL Server 處理序的未授權狀態的資訊,請參閱 處理未授權的 Server 處理序

感謝您的意見反應!已成功提交您的意見回饋。謝謝!